CloseRomans 15: 1-13 When we come together as Christ followers with one voice, we can experience the hope and encouragement that God intends for us. Being Christ followers who choose to live in unity, despite our differences, means bearing burdens with other (vv 1-2), following Christ’s example (vv 3-4), choosing unity for God’s glory (vv 5-6), accepting one another (vv 7-9), and reflecting hope for all people (vv 10-13).
Scripture References: Romans 15:1-13
